Understanding the 3 Way Proportional Control Valve
A 3 way proportional control valve functions by modulating the flow of fluid through its ports, allowing for a variable output based on the control signal it receives. Typically, it features three ports: one for the inlet and two for the outlets. This design allows for mixing or diverting flows, making it invaluable in processes requiring variable output conditions.
Components and Operation
The key components of a 3 way proportional control valve include the valve body, actuator, and control mechanism. The actuator can be pneumatic, electric, or hydraulic, responding to a control signal to adjust the position of the valve. The precision of the valve's movement directly influences the system's performance, as slight adjustments can lead to significant changes in flow rates.
Types of 3 Way Valves
There are two main types of 3 way valves: mixing and diverting. Mixing valves combine flows from two sources into a single output, making them suitable for applications like temperature control in heating systems. Conversely, diverting valves split the flow into two distinct paths, often used in fluid transfer applications to reroute flow when needed.

Control Strategies
Implementing effective control strategies with a 3 way proportional control valve involves using feedback loops to modulate the valve’s position accurately. Common strategies include PID control, where proportional, integral, and derivative actions are combined to achieve a desired set point. This approach helps counteract disturbances and maintains the system's performance within acceptable limits.

Installation and Maintenance
Correct installation and routine maintenance are vital for ensuring the effectiveness of 3 way proportional control valves. During installation, it is crucial to consider factors such as orientation, mounting position, and proper torque specifications to prevent leaks and ensure smooth operation.
Regular Maintenance Practices
Scheduled inspections and maintenance tasks, such as checking for wear and tear, cleaning components, and calibrating control signals, are essential for optimizing the valve's performance. This proactive approach prevents disruptions in control and maintains system reliability.
